How to Choose the Best Horse Fly Repellents

Choosing the Right Formula

  • Sprays: These are the most common and offer quick, easy application. Look for formulas that provide long-lasting protection and are safe for sensitive skin. Some sprays offer a dual-action benefit, repelling insects while also conditioning the coat.
  • Wipes: For horses that are sensitive to sprays or for spot treatment, wipes are an excellent alternative. They allow for precise application and can be less messy than aerosols.
  • Lotions and Creams: These are ideal for targeted application on specific areas, such as around the eyes or on legs where flies tend to congregate. They often provide a concentrated dose of protection.

Key Ingredients to Consider

  • Natural Repellents: Many effective products utilize essential oils like citronella, eucalyptus, peppermint, and lavender. These are often preferred for horses with sensitivities or for owners seeking a more natural approach.
  • Synthetic Pyrethrins/Pyrethroids: These are man-made versions of natural insecticides found in chrysanthemum flowers. They are highly effective at repelling and killing a broad spectrum of insects.
  • DEET: While less common in horse-specific products due to potential sensitivity, DEET is a powerful insect repellent. If considering a product with DEET, ensure it's formulated for equine use and test on a small area first.

Application and Duration

  • Always follow the manufacturer's instructions for application. Most repellents should be applied to the horse's coat, avoiding eyes and mucous membranes.
  • Consider the duration of protection offered by the product. Some repellents need to be reapplied daily, while others can last for several days, depending on environmental factors like sweat and rain.
  • Reapply more frequently during peak insect activity or after bathing or strenuous exercise.

Frequently Asked Questions

How often should I apply horse fly repellent?
The frequency of application depends on the product's formulation and environmental conditions. Generally, reapply daily or every few days, and more often after bathing, sweating, or exposure to rain.
Are natural horse fly repellents effective?
Yes, many natural repellents containing essential oils like citronella, eucalyptus, and peppermint can be very effective. They are a good option for horses with sensitive skin.
Can I use human insect repellent on my horse?
It is generally not recommended to use human insect repellents on horses. Equine skin can be more sensitive, and human formulations may contain ingredients that are too harsh or even toxic to horses.
How do I apply repellent to a horse that dislikes sprays?
If your horse is sensitive to sprays, consider using repellent wipes or lotions. These allow for more targeted and gentle application, which can be less frightening for the animal.
What is the difference between a repellent and an insecticide?
A repellent deters insects from landing on the horse, preventing bites. An insecticide kills insects on contact or shortly after. Many products offer both repellent and insecticidal properties.
